Description: Fun and Fancy Free is a 1947 American animated musical fantasy anthology film produced by Walt Disney Productions and released by RKO Radio Pictures. The film comprises two segments: "Bongo," narrated by Dinah Shore, and "Mickey and the Beanstalk," narrated by Edgar Bergen. In "Bongo," a circus bear named Bongo escapes to the wild, where he faces challenges and discovers love. In "Mickey and the Beanstalk," Mickey Mouse, Donald Duck, and Goofy embark on an adventure to rescue a singing harp from a giant, restoring happiness to their land. The film features a blend of animation and live-action, with Jiminy Cricket serving as the connecting host.
